I'm not sure how to name it - it's strange.
I use Kubuntu 9.10 and face the fact that the KDE4 desktop effects on my wife's laptop look much more smooth than on mine.
My wife's laptop: Intel Centrino 1.73GHz, 1GB RAM, Intel GMA 900 (5 years old)
My laptop: Intel Core 2 Duo about 2,7GHz, Intel GMA 4500HD (0,5 years old)
Yes, my desktop resolution is somewhat higher but that cannot be the reason.
On both machines, comparable desktop effects are enabled including shadows and transparency.
I just updated to KDE 4.4, hoping to get rid of choppy animations, but I had no luck.
Any idea? I hate my wife mocking me with that :D
